If you are arrested for assault, you should speak with a Colorado criminal defense lawyer immediately. An assault conviction can mean time behind bars - in prison or a county jail.
First-degree assault is a class 3 felony. A conviction can land you between 10 and 32 years in prison. In addition, the court may impose a fine ranging from $3,000 – $750,000.
Second-degree assault is a class 4 felony, and the assaults described above are also in the COV category. These second-degree assaults carry a mandatory sentence of five to 16 years in prison and a possible fine of up to $500,000.
Third-degree assault is a Class 1 Misdemeanor. While less serious, you could spend six to 24 months in county jail if you're convicted of third-degree assault.

When children are arrested in Colorado for a criminal offense, they face a different array of penalties and procedures than adult offenders. The reasoning behind this is easy to understand. Children make mistakes.
They are impressionable and easily swayed by their peers. They are also inexperienced in life and in decision-making, and therefore, frequently commit errors in judgment. Moreover, teenagers are sometimes in the wrong place at the wrong time and find themselves easily swept up in an arrest, even if they personally did not commit a crime.

Coloradans love their dogs; for many, dogs are loyal companions, adventure buddies and beloved members of the family. Unfortunately, sometimes those loyal buddies react to a situation where they feel scared or threatened by biting a person or another dog. Therefore, it’s important that Colorado dog owners understand our state’s dog bite law and how it might impact them in the event their pet injures someone.
Colorado’s Revised Statute for Dog Bites
Colorado’s dog bite statute (C.R.S 13-21-124) is a strict liability statute; for Colorado dog owners, this means if your dog bites someone you could be held liable, even if you were unaware that your dog was dangerous, aggressive or capable of the offense and even if you tried to restrain the dog.
